Description
Jérôme Leray, property consultant with Noovimo, presents this property located in the commune of Limalonges (79).<br>Situated in the charming village of Limalonges, this property complex comprising two houses offers great potential and benefits from an ideal location, just 10 minutes from Sauzé-Vaussais, 15 minutes from Ruffec and around 40 minutes from Poitiers and its airport.<br>The main house, full of character, is centred around a beautiful modern kitchen with a central island, featuring a wood-burning stove and a welcoming living space. Leading on, you will find an elegant dining area opening onto a bright lounge with large bay windows and impressive ceiling height, also enhanced by a wood-burning stove.<br>The ground floor also offers a bedroom with en-suite shower room, ideal for single-level living or future
accessibility needs. A second large room on the ground floor (currently used as a workshop) could easily become another bedroom. With a WC nearby, it offers excellent potential to create an additional en-suite bathroom.<br>Upstairs, the property
features three further bedrooms and a family bathroom, providing ample space for family and guests.<br>Outside, you will enjoy a pleasant and low-maintenance garden, with a shaded area perfect for relaxing or entertaining.<br>The property also includes several open barns, offering excellent storage space or parking for multiple vehicles, as well as a second house to renovate, providing great potential to create a gîte, independent accommodation, or a rental project.<br>This versatile property is a rare opportunity, ideal for a family, a holiday rental business, a home with independent accommodation, or anyone seeking a property with development potential in a peaceful setting.<br>Cette annonce vous est proposée par WALTERS Ryan - EIRL - NoRSAC: 918381849, Enregistré à Greffe du tribunal de commerce de Niort<br> - Annonce rédigée et publiée par un Agent Mandataire -

Visa
Talent Passport (Passeport Talent) — multiple categories for skilled workers, entrepreneurs, and researchers. Qualified employee route requires min €39,582/yr salary. Valid up to 4 years, family included. Visitor Visa (Visa Long Séjour) suits retirees with passive income — no work allowed, must prove €1,600+/mo resources.

Cost of buying in France
Estimated fees and ongoing costs for this property
Closing Costs
7-10% of purchase price
- ·Notary fees: 7-8% (includes transfer taxes)
- ·Agent: 3-8% (usually included in listing price)
- ·No separate stamp duty
Annual Costs
Property Tax
€500-3,000+/yr taxe foncière (varies by commune)
Insurance
€200-500/yr
HOA / Condo Fees
€100-300/mo for apartments (charges de copropriété)
Good to Know
Agent Fees
Usually seller pays (included in listing price)
Foreign Buyer Note
No restrictions on foreign buyers. Non-residents pay 3% additional wealth tax on French property above €1.3M.
